To put it merely, wastewater is any type of form of water that has actually been infected by an industrial or residential process. This includes water that was made use of for sewerage and water that's a spin-off of large-scale industries such as mining and also production (Water Treatment For Home). Wastewater treatment is important for protecting our setting as well as making sure that we make one of the most reliable use of our sources.


Wastewater treatment is a procedure that converts wastewater from its pointless state into an effluent that can be either returned to the water cycle with marginal ecological concerns or reused for another purpose. There are 2 basic kinds of sand purification; slow sand filtration and quick sand purification - Water Treatment For Home. Slowsand filtration is an organic procedure, due to the fact that it makes use of microorganisms to deal with the water. The bacteriaestablish a community on the top layer of sand as well as tidy the water as it passes through, bydigesting the impurities in read the full info here the water.

Quick sand filtering is a physical procedure that eliminates suspended solids from the water. Fast sand purification is much extra usual than circulation sand filtration, because rapid sand filters have rather high flow rates as well as require fairly little room to operate.
